As part of NYU-Poly's Smart Classroom Project, technologies to facilitate teaching and learning have been installed in 39 NYU-Poly classrooms since July 2009 in Rogers Hall (RH) and Jacobs Academic Building (JAB).
The goal of the Smart Classroom Project is to enhance classrooms at NYU-Poly with new technologies to support educational initiatives. The upgraded classrooms enable teaching with technology and greater interactivity in the classroom. This project has been made possible by a Title III grant awarded to the Institute by the U.S. Department of Education.
